| 1298778 | 2012-09-04 11:55:00 | Yeah I get offers from Chinese companies, once being listed in NZ directories. You may need to refine your search by using Google's advanced operators, (www.googleguide.com) e.g. intitle:query, intext:query, inanchor:query etc. or by adding a secondary query or qualifier, e.g. "email", "buy", "address", etc. Legitimate Directories generally have credibility in the eyes of search engines, hence higher rankings and visibility in search results. Authority but not necessarily relevancy, based on your query intent. | kahawai chaser (3545) | ||
